Nintendo didn't plan a Kid Icarus revamp

Nintendo designer Masahiro Sakurai has revealed the decision to resurrect Kid Icarus didn't come about in a straightforward manner.

"The genre came first and then Kid Icarus and Pit were fitted into that later," Sakurai told IGN.

"Initially, Nintendo and Mr Iwata came to me with a request to create a game for the new portable system. I had a proposal for a game where a character would fly - for air shooting, then would land and battle on the ground, in the same way the game is set up right now.

"In discussing that, we realised that Kid Icarus and Pit would be a perfect match, so that's how it came about."

Not as romantic as fans of the original may have hoped. Nintendo dusted off the recent Smash Bros. interpretation of Pit and plonked him into the game.

Kid Icarus: Uprising arrives on 3DS in time for the holidays.
